Shannen doherty died – Shannen Doherty’s life and career were marked by both triumph and adversity. Born in Memphis, Tennessee, she rose to fame as a teenager in the 1980s sitcom “Our House.” Her breakout role came in the iconic television series “Beverly Hills, 90210,” where she played the feisty and vulnerable Brenda Walsh.

Throughout her career, Doherty faced numerous challenges, including battles with cancer. In 2015, she was diagnosed with breast cancer and underwent a mastectomy. In 2020, she revealed that her cancer had returned and was in stage 4.

Tributes

Doherty’s passing has elicited an outpouring of grief and tributes from friends, family, and colleagues. Jennie Garth, her former co-star on “Beverly Hills, 90210,” said, “Shannen was a light in this world. Her smile and laughter were infectious, and her spirit was unbreakable.” Actor Jason Priestley called her “a true warrior who never gave up fighting.”

Shannen Doherty’s career spanned over three decades, leaving an indelible mark on the entertainment industry. Her iconic roles in popular television shows and films cemented her status as a cultural icon, influencing generations of viewers and shaping the landscape of popular culture.

Doherty’s portrayal of Brenda Walsh in the groundbreaking teen drama “Beverly Hills, 90210” defined a generation of young people. Brenda’s rebellious spirit, complex relationships, and search for identity resonated with millions of viewers worldwide, making Doherty a household name.

Shannen Doherty was a passionate advocate for cancer awareness and research. She used her platform to raise funds, support organizations, and inspire others facing the disease.

After her own diagnosis, Doherty became a vocal advocate for cancer research and early detection. She worked with organizations such as the American Cancer Society and Stand Up To Cancer to raise awareness and funds for research.
